Los Angeles Rams @ Jacksonville Jaguars

The Rams adjust without their top weapon: Puka Nacua was ruled out due to an ankle injury after not practicing all week.

Davante Adams and Jordan Whittington slid into the top two spots at wide receiver. Whittington and Atwell have battled for the third wide receiver spot all season. However, Atwell missed last week due to a hamstring injury. He was able to practice in full since Thursday. He was the third wide receiver on the first two drives, but Xavier Smith took his spot, starting on the third drive.

The big change was that the Rams became more diverse in their personnel groupings. Rather than relying on 11 personnel like usual, they used more 13 personnel in the first half than they did over the first six weeks combined. Jordan Whittington had been their 13 personnel wide receiver in the past, but with Whittington further up the depth chart, Konata Mumpfield became their primary 13 personnel wide receiver. This led to Mumpfield scoring the first touchdown of the game. The high 13 personnel usage also led Adams to play less than usual. Targets were well spread out due to the rotation, so Adams didn’t earn the reception volume many fantasy managers hoped for, but he did score three touchdowns.

The Rams have their bye week next week, which will ideally be enough time for both Nacua and Atwell to recover. Once they are back, we should be back to Nacua and Adams as the top wide receivers, while Whittington and Atwell fight for the third spot. There is at least a chance the Rams use a little more 13 personnel going forward, given their success with it in this game. 

The Rams tight end rotation: Los Angeles opted to make all four tight ends active, rotating them more than most teams.

Los Angeles has four tight ends on the roster in veterans Tyler Higbee, Colby Parkinson, Davis Allen and second-round rookie Terrance Ferguson. The rookie has been inactive when everyone is healthy, but Ferguson has shown some promise as a receiver when given the opportunity. Tyler Higbee missed Week 5, leading to Ferguson catching a 21-yard pass. Most recently, Parkinson missed last week due to a concussion. Ferguson played a season-high 17 offensive snaps. Parkinson was a full participant in practice all week, and the Rams decided to use all four wide receivers rather than making someone inactive.

The Rams used Parkinson as the primary 11 personnel tight end on early downs and Ferguson as the primary 11 personnel tight end on third downs. All four played at least five snaps each in single-tight-end sets, and all four played double-digit snaps out of 13 personnel. Ferguson lined up as a wide receiver on several of his snaps out of 13 personnel. He made his second big play of the season with a 31-yard touchdown in the fourth quarter. All four tight ends received at least some playing time in 11 personnel. 

This rotation makes it impossible to trust any of the tight ends for fantasy purposes. The most likely scenario where a tight end from this offense becomes an option would be Ferguson earning the majority of 11 personnel snaps on early downs to go along with his third-down usage. It’s also possible the Rams make a tight end inactive once they become healthier at other positions.

Bhayshul Tuten starts getting more involved: Travis Etienne Jr. hasn’t been as effective in recent weeks compared to early in the season.

Etienne had an excellent Week 1 with 143 yards on 16 carries, leading to Tank Bigsby being traded. Tuten has been the primary backup on early downs, while LeQuint Allen Jr. has been the third-down back. That rotation has been relatively stable in recent weeks, but Etienne’s production has declined. Eteinne averaged 3.5 yards per carry in Week 3 with no receptions. In Week 5, he was held to a season-low 12 carries. In Week 6, he matched those 12 carries, while only running for 27 yards.

Etienne started this game, but the Jaguars went three-and-out on their first two drives while the Rams scored touchdowns on their first two. This left them abandoning the run game relatively early. Tuten started rotating in on the third drive, playing significantly on the third and fourth drives prior to the two-minute drill drive. Etienne wasn’t effective the few times he ran the ball, while Tuten averaged more yards per carry for most of the game. The Jaguars were down 28 points in the last five minutes but made a few unexpected runs. This led to more than half of Etienne’s rushing production..

Tuten has been the more effective runner the past two weeks, but Etienne has the better numbers on the season. The one area where Tuten has an edge is avoided tackles per attempt. However, if Tuten keeps outplaying Etienne like he has the past two weeks, we could start to see more out of Tuten going forward. This is one of the few backfields where we could see the backup become the starter without any injuries or trades.

Monitor Brian Thomas Jr.’s health: Thomas was rotated out more than usual and left the game early due to a shoulder injury.

The Jaguars have generally used Brian Thomas Jr. in all situations in addition to using Travis Hunter in 11 personnel, leaving Dyami Brown and Parker Washington rotating for the other spot in both two- and three-receiver sets. Brown missed time in Weeks 3 and 4, but in the other four games, Brown played 70.6% of Jacksonville’s offensive snaps compared to Washington’s 27.5%.

Tim Patrick was notably rotating in more often than usual for Thomas throughout the game, suggesting Thomas wasn’t 100% healthy before the end of the game. The game paused in the last five minutes while Thomas was slow to get off the field, and he didn’t return. Even if Thomas was close to 100%, it made sense for the Jaguars to not risk things with the game out of hand. When Thomas left for the last few minutes, Brown consistently took his place rather than Patrick’s.

The Jaguars have their bye week next week. Ideally, that will be enough time for Thomas to recover. If everyone is healthy in the next two weeks, we should find out in Week 9 if Washington’s ascension is a long-term temporary change.

Miscellaneous Notes

  • Los Angeles’ running back Blake Corum didn’t practice on Wednesday, was limited in practice on Thursday and upgraded to full on Friday. He’s dealing with an ankle injury and wasn’t given a game status.
  • Corum played a lot this week, but that isn’t indicative of future playing time. The Rams had a very long first drive, leading Corum to take a few snaps in the middle of that drive, as well as the second drive, which also ran long. Williams took the rest of the first half snaps, but then the Rams had a three-score lead in the second half.
  • The Rams elevated running back Ronnie Rivers from the practice squad for this game on Saturday while making Jarquez Hunter a healthy inactive. Hunter was also inactive in Week 1. His special teams snaps have declined in recent weeks.
  • Travis Hunter didn’t play his first defensive snap until the third quarter. He had started on defense the last two weeks, playing at least 20 snaps in each of the last two games. This was the first game that he didn’t play on defense in the first half. This week was Hunter’s best game on offense, but most of his production occurred after the game was out of reach.
  • Jacksonville’s tight end Quintin Morris didn’t practice all week due to a groin injury. He was ruled out on Friday. This left the Jaguars with only two tight ends.
  • Hunter Long remained the primary tight end for Jacksonville in all situations with Brenton Strange on injured reserve.

Table Notes

Snaps include plays called back due to penalties, including offensive holding or defensive pass interference. The other three stats have these plays removed.

Targets may differ from official NFL sources. The most likely discrepancy would be from a clear thrown-away pass, where the NFL may give the target to the nearest receiver, while this data will not.

Carries are only on designed plays. Quarterback scrambles won’t count for the total number of carries in the game.
